This amplifier was built in 1977, and has been basically unplayed, and definitely ungigged since it was first bought. Many of these amplifiers were altered since thier initial production as thier owners sought to replicate the Twin Reverb of 1969. This is one specimen known with no altercations, and is in mint condition. I hope you view, and enjoy the full feature on this amplifier.

I have one of these which I’ve had for 25 years (bought second hand) and only used at home. Lovely amp but buzzes quite a lot now. It’s labled as a “Pro Reverb” though. What’s the difference to the “Twin” on your video?
@DavidGarcia-kw4sf
@DavidGarcia-kw4sf Год назад
A Pro Reverb from the same era is a lower powered version of the Twin. My 77 Twin runs at 100 watts while a Pro Reverb is about half that amount. The Twin has four 6L6 power tubes, the Pro has only two. The Pros are also a bit lighter. More buzzing might mean you need new tubes and/or filter capacitors. An amp tech would be able to determine the cause.
